King of Ryukyu

Ok kiddo, so you know how there are different places in the world with their own rulers, like how we have a president in the United States? Well, a really long time ago, there was a group of islands in the Pacific Ocean called Ryukyu. They had their own ruler, called the king of Ryukyu.

The king was in charge of making all the important decisions for the people of Ryukyu, like how to govern the land and what kinds of things they should trade with other countries. They lived in a fancy palace and wore really cool outfits to show that they were the king.

But being the king of Ryukyu wasn't always easy. The islands were often fought over by other countries and the king had to make tough decisions to protect their people.

Eventually, Ryukyu became a part of Japan and the king's power was greatly reduced. But people still remember the king of Ryukyu as an important part of their history and culture.
